Abstract
A method for treating an airflow, laden with oil, flowing in a tube communicating with a rolling bearing enclosure of a gas turbine engine, wherein the airflow is made to travel into a coking box associated with a heating mechanism, in which the air is heated to a sufficient temperature to coke the oil particles contained in the airflow. Preferably, the solid residues produced by the coking are collected in the coking box.
